IdentifiantMot de passe
Loading...
Mot de passe oublié ?Je m'inscris ! (gratuit)
Navigation

Inscrivez-vous gratuitement
pour pouvoir participer, suivre les réponses en temps réel, voter pour les messages, poser vos propres questions et recevoir la newsletter

Requêtes et SQL. Discussion :

Requette paramétrée access


Sujet :

Requêtes et SQL.

  1. #1
    Membre du Club
    Inscrit en
    Août 2009
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Août 2009
    Messages : 71
    Points : 62
    Points
    62
    Par défaut Requette paramétrée access
    Bonjour

    J 'ai une requette ( liste des articles à préparer) dont le résultat est issu de deux tables :

    - une table : Etat de stok avec les champs suivants : date de réception , article , désignation , N° palette (clé primaire) , Quantité par palette , emplacement.
    - une table : Commande avec les champs suivants : N° commande , client , article commandé ( clé primaire) , quantité commandé , date de livraison

    je souhaite que cette requette affiche uniquement (entre autre) les N° de palettes dont la somme de quantité unitaire est égale à la quantité commandée par le client pour chaque article ?

    Merci de votre aide précieuse.

    Slts
    Taoufik

  2. #2
    Expert éminent sénior

    Profil pro
    Conseil, Formation, Développement - Indépendant
    Inscrit en
    Février 2010
    Messages
    8 486
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ations professionnelles :
    Activité : Conseil, Formation, Développement - Indépendant

    Informations forums :
    Inscription : Février 2010
    Messages : 8 486
    Points : 16 385
    Points
    16 385
    Par défaut
    Bonjour

    Ce n'est pas ce qu'on appelle une requête paramétrée.
    La description de la table commande parait curieuse et la clé primaire inadaptée : cela voudrait dire que tu ne vends un article qu'une fois.

    Par ailleurs ta demande correspond au calcul des combinatoires car il peut y avoir plusieurs cas dont la somme de l'un égale la somme de l'autre.

    Cela n'existe pas de façon native en SQL mais nécessite de développer.

    Ce type de question étant plus fréquent dans Excel, tu trouveras peut-être des pistes sur le forum Excel.

  3. #3
    Membre du Club
    Inscrit en
    Août 2009
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Août 2009
    Messages : 71
    Points : 62
    Points
    62
    Par défaut
    Bonjour

    Merci de votre réponse .

    En ce qui concerne la cléf primaire de la table commande " Code article" : oui il sort du stock une seule fois dans la journée ( chaque jour il s agit d'un nouveau planning de commande).

    Actuellement dans mon application Access : je veux éviter la saisie manuelle qui prends beaucoup de temps , cette saisie consiste affecter un N° de Bon de sortir et un destinataite à chaque ligne d'article en stock ( gestion à la palette)qui figure dans le planning , par exempel j'ai une commande de 40 pcs pour un article X et dans mon stock il y a 2 palettes de 20 pcs chacune , je dois affecter manuellement le meme N° de bon de sortie à ces deux ligne d'article avec le meme destinataire .

    Avez vous une idée qui permets via une requette ou autre de faire cette sortie automatiquement ?

    Slts
    Totik

  4. #4
    Expert éminent sénior

    Profil pro
    Conseil, Formation, Développement - Indépendant
    Inscrit en
    Février 2010
    Messages
    8 486
    Détails du profil
    Informations personnelles :
    Localisation : France

    Informations professionnelles :
    Activité : Conseil, Formation, Développement - Indépendant

    Informations forums :
    Inscription : Février 2010
    Messages : 8 486
    Points : 16 385
    Points
    16 385
    Par défaut
    Bonjour

    Même en ne sortant qu'une fois un type d'article par jour, la structure parait curieuse.
    Peux-tu joindre l'image du schéma de ta base ?

    A priori, je verrai plus simplement la liste des palettes dispos et la possibilité de cocher celles que tu choisis avec éventuellement un controle qui affiche la somme des quantités cochées pour éviter une erreur.
    Ne faudrait-il pas que tes sorties diminuent le stock ?

    Sinon pour les combinatoires, je pense que seul le VBA peut le faire : il n'est pas impossible que quelqu'un ait déjà programmé ce type de fonction...
    mais d'après ce que j'ai pu voir, cela ne résout pas tout les cas et peut durer des heures...

  5. #5
    Membre du Club
    Inscrit en
    Août 2009
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Août 2009
    Messages : 71
    Points : 62
    Points
    62
    Par défaut
    Bonjour

    Ci-joint le schéma qui montrent les relations entre les différentes tables constituant mon application :

    A notre que la table Entree EPP : c'est mon état de stock.

    Merci de votre intéret.

    Slts
    Totik

  6. #6
    Membre du Club
    Inscrit en
    Août 2009
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Août 2009
    Messages : 71
    Points : 62
    Points
    62
    Par défaut
    Bonjour

    Avez vous des nouvelles par rapport à cette requette ?

    Nota : il faut que les sorties entrainent une dimunition du stock.

    Slts
    Totik.

  7. #7
    Membre du Club
    Inscrit en
    Août 2009
    Messages
    71
    Détails du profil
    Informations forums :
    Inscription : Août 2009
    Messages : 71
    Points : 62
    Points
    62
    Par défaut
    Bonjour

    Est ce que c'est toujours en cours ?

    Slts
    TAOUFIK

  8. #8
    Membre régulier
    Homme Profil pro
    Ingénieur qualité méthodes
    Inscrit en
    Juillet 2006
    Messages
    133
    Détails du profil
    Informations personnelles :
    Sexe : Homme
    Localisation : France, Hérault (Languedoc Roussillon)

    Informations professionnelles :
    Activité : Ingénieur qualité méthodes

    Informations forums :
    Inscription : Juillet 2006
    Messages : 133
    Points : 90
    Points
    90
    Par défaut
    je pense qu'il serait bon de joindre un schema de la structure de la base afin de mieux cibler le probleme.
    Votre message ne contenait pas d'image ...

Discussions similaires

  1. Réponses: 1
    Dernier message: 11/09/2007, 10h12
  2. [Access 97] Paramètre Access
    Par motrin dans le forum Access
    Réponses: 4
    Dernier message: 18/07/2006, 15h32
  3. requete paramétrée access
    Par LostIN dans le forum Requêtes et SQL.
    Réponses: 18
    Dernier message: 30/06/2006, 14h05
  4. [VB] DAO / ADO requette paramétré
    Par Feezdev dans le forum VBA Access
    Réponses: 7
    Dernier message: 23/05/2006, 20h43
  5. Optimisation de requette TABLE ACCESS (FULL)
    Par e77em dans le forum Oracle
    Réponses: 10
    Dernier message: 16/09/2005, 11h39

Partager

Partager
  • Envoyer la discussion sur Viadeo
  • Envoyer la discussion sur Twitter
  • Envoyer la discussion sur Google
  • Envoyer la discussion sur Facebook
  • Envoyer la discussion sur Digg
  • Envoyer la discussion sur Delicious
  • Envoyer la discussion sur MySpace
  • Envoyer la discussion sur Yahoo